Output 36d9596af03789e3ba05f5f8138c7147e596590fbbdc7b5efd6e4116a64229c5:0

value
14957300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e176954b7b23cc4b4000a7f151956a68d5bcb5b OP_EQUAL
address
MF24z3nvQqrtvVVXyVuRaYE3KTrwzs2Jc1
transaction
36d9596af03789e3ba05f5f8138c7147e596590fbbdc7b5efd6e4116a64229c5
spent
true